## Env Vars — Garage Feed

Quick notes for the sync: the Stallwick occupancy feed now pushes counts from all four downtown decks every 30 seconds. `GF_POLL_MS` and `GF_DECK_FILTER` behave as before, no drama there. The only gotcha is the upstream sensor gateway now requires an auth credential instead of IP allowlisting, so that has to live in the env file. Put the credential line right below this paragraph.

secret setting of fajof-tagep: VAULT_KEY13=796f7aba7157f

Handover: stale-cache postmortem on Quillbeam's pricing service. Root cause: TTL never refreshed after the failover in the Drossel cluster. Fix shipped; invalidation now keyed on upstream version. Marek owns the follow-up alert. Dashboards look clean for 48h. For the sync, note we bumped eviction thresholds and pinned replica counts. Current service configuration values are as follows.

config for fajop-bahop:
[sorion]
port = 3306
region = west-1
host = sorion.merlaqforge.example
team = wenael
timeout_ms = 500
retries = 3

**09:05** — Fixture generation in the Wrenfall test-data factory started emitting duplicate primary keys after the sequence seed reset in the nightly Oakmire refresh. **09:30** — CI across four services red; flaky-test triage wrongly blamed. **10:10** — Root cause traced to the factory's shared counter not surviving process forks. **10:45** — Patch pinned the seed per worker; CI green by 11:20. Action item: add a fork-safety test. The affected library build is noted below.

session token of kahog-bahif = htk9_f63daec35

Subject: Friday's DR drill — soft deletes

Hey, quick heads-up for your review: Friday's drill at Marrowtide walks through recovering soft-deleted rows in the orders table after a simulated bad migration. Nothing gets hard-deleted — we just flip the tombstone flags back and replay the audit trail so you can verify nothing slipped through. The restore tooling runs from the sealed admin shell, which you open with the recovery passphrase below.

strongbox words: oliael-gilax-lamael